Output 73afd6bf9b7f580c771d1039b79664744c79d63aa3dc21051e22be82775d8556:1

value
44352086
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b87f0e43ff2f70d0684cb34d5815195fb5fa5650 OP_EQUALVERIFY OP_CHECKSIG
address
1HpXYHS9mQpC6BxK5mzKU2ACZFbYXcYNcT
transaction
73afd6bf9b7f580c771d1039b79664744c79d63aa3dc21051e22be82775d8556
confirmations
548105
spent
true